Abstract

PROBLEM TO BE SOLVED: To facilitate installation work by fixing a main body by pressurizing and clamping it by a flange part of a case and a screw head end part of a fixing member. SOLUTION: A screw 300 is made contact with an insertion hole of a hole 200k of a fixing member 200, and a head part of the screw 300 is fastened by a screwdriver. In this case, as the hole 200k is slightly smaller than a screw diameter of the screw 300, the screw 300 is inserted while cutting a screw thread in the circumference of this hole 200k, and when it reaches a hole 200j roughly the same as the screw diameter of the screw 300, a screw part of the screw 300 smoothly passes, thereafter, a screw hole 250a of a nut 250 and the screw part of the screw 300 are screwed on each other, a head end surface of the screw 300 makes contact with a side surface of a main body 20 and pressurizes it, a side plate of the main body 20 is pressurized and clamped by a flange part 100a of a case 100 and the head end surface of the screw 300, and an attachment is fixed on the main body 20. In the meantime, as the screw thread is cut in the hole 200k, this screw thread becomes resistance at the time when the screw 300 is loosened, and it is possible to prevent the fall of the screw 300 from the fixing member 200.
